New Delhi: Indian police arrested Sikh separatist Amritpal Singh after searching for him for more than a month, a state police official said on Sunday. “Amritpal Singh has been arrested from the Rode village in Moga district, Punjab based on specific intelligence,” Sukhchain Singh Gill, a top official of the Punjab police told reporters.
